A French Classic With Flair
The Houdan hen originates from France, especially the village of Houdan in the vicinity of Paris, and has existed because not less than the 1700s. Originally prized for its dual-intent characteristics—both of those meat and eggs—it became In particular popular in French markets for its tender, flavorful meat. After some time, Houdans also gained favor in Britain and The us as ornamental birds because of their putting look.
Houdans are sometimes in comparison to other crested breeds like Polish chickens, However they stick out with their one of a kind combination of attributes: a complete head crest, a V-shaped comb, mottled plumage (in many common kinds), 5 toes in lieu of the usual 4, and an warn, upright stance.

Eggs, Meat, and Upkeep
While the Houdan was the moment a industry meat chook in France, nowadays it’s much more normally stored to be a dual-reason heritage breed. Hens lay close to a hundred and fifty to 200 medium to massive white eggs per year, generating them reliable layers as compared to other crested or ornamental breeds. They’re not the quickest-rising birds, but their meat is still appreciated for its fantastic texture and taste.
In terms of care, Houdans require a little bit extra interest than your regular barnyard chook. Their complete crest can often obscure their eyesight, earning them a little a lot more prone to predators. Frequent trimming around the eyes could be wanted. Also, their feathered heads is usually prone to mites or lice Otherwise monitored and managed with basic coop hygiene.
A Uncommon Breed Really worth Preserving
Houdans are at present shown being a threatened breed because of the Livestock Conservancy, indicating that their figures are lower and preservation initiatives are crucial. By deciding on to boost Houdans, backyard keepers not only gain a beautiful and personable chook, but In addition they lead for the conservation of a unique bit of poultry heritage.
